13 AP Biology Well hello Meiosis (reduction division)  Meiosis - special cell division only in sexually reproducing organisms  reduces number of chromosomes  Humans = 46  23  2n  1n (where n = # of chromosomes from parents)  diploid  haploid  Meiosis makes gametes  sperm & egg cells What are gametes?

14 AP Biology Meiosis: production of gametes  Alternating stages of chromosome number  Only have 2 types of cells  Gametes – sperm & egg  Somatic Cells – everything else haploid diploid
